Plastic pipe materials have already been proven to be safe and reliable in gas distribution for many decades. For plastic gas pipes and fittings, PE (polyethylene) is worldwide the most well known material.  PVC is also being successfully used for low gas distribution pipes and mechanical fittings since a long time.

These materials are  more and more used for indoor gas piping systems. For already more than a decade Kiwa has experience with PEX and multilayer piping systems, connected with mechanical metal fittings or plastic fittings (PPSU, PVDF).
